Robert Lee, M.A.
Biography
![]()
After graduating from UNI in 1971, Bob Lee started his teaching and coaching career in Garnavillo, IA. He became a graduate assistant in HPELS in 1980, earning his MA in 1981. From 1981-2003, he taught physical education and health at Price Laboratory School and coached track and cross country. In 2003 he joined the faculty of HPELS as an instructor. His teaching assignment is split between physical education and personal wellness. Classes he has taught include: Conditioning Theory and Practice, Health and Physical Education for Elementary Teachers, Track and Field Fundamentals, rock climbing, canoeing, and racquetball.
Awards for Teaching and Coaching
![]()
- State Championships for Track and/or Cross Country in Iowa - 12
- NFCA State CC Coach of the Year: Nominee for National Coach of the Year - 2003
- NFCA Regional Track Coach of the Year: Nominee for National Coach of the Year 2000
- UNI, College of Education, Excellence in Teaching Award 1999 - 2000
- Drake Relays High School Referee 2000
- IATC Hall of Fame 1996
- IAHPERD Elementary Physical Education Teacher of the Year 1995
- IATC Track Coach of the Year 6 times
- IATC Boy's State Track Coach of the Year - 6 times
- IATC Boy's State Cross Country Coach of the Year - 2 times
- IATC Honorary Cross Country Coach for Senior All-Star Meet - 2007
- IATC NE Iowa Track or Cross Country Coach of the Year - 20 times
